What are Angular Spiral Concrete Nails?
Angular spiral concrete nails are specialized fasteners designed to secure various materials, particularly in concrete and masonry applications. Their unique angular design, combined with a spiral threading pattern, allows them to achieve superior grip and stability when driven into a substrate.
These nails are crafted from high-quality materials, ensuring that they can withstand the harsh conditions often encountered in construction settings. The innovative design not only enhances their holding capacity but also reduces the risk of splitting the concrete during installation.

Enhanced Holding Power
One of the most significant advantages of angular spiral concrete nails is their enhanced holding power. The unique spiral design creates more surface area for friction, allowing the nails to grip the concrete more effectively. This feature is especially advantageous in projects requiring strong, reliable fastenings that can support heavy loads.
Whether you're working on framing, attaching fixtures, or securing structural elements, the enhanced holding power of these nails ensures that your materials stay firmly in place, reducing the likelihood of failure over time.
Superior Resistance to Pull-Out
Pull-out resistance is a critical factor when selecting fasteners, especially in concrete applications. Traditional concrete nails can often fail under significant tension or lateral forces, leading to structural issues. Angular spiral concrete nails, however, excel in this area due to their unique design.
The spiral threads dig deeper into the concrete, creating a locking mechanism that significantly increases pull-out resistance. This means that you can rely on these nails to hold strong, even in demanding conditions or load-bearing applications.
Adaptability to Various Materials
Angular spiral concrete nails are not limited to just concrete; they are versatile fasteners that can be used with various materials, including wood, masonry, and even some types of metal. This adaptability makes them an excellent choice for contractors and DIY enthusiasts who may need to work with different materials in a single project.
Their ability to perform well across multiple substrates means that you can streamline your toolkit without compromising on quality. Whether you're building a garden shed, constructing a deck, or securing architectural elements, these nails can handle the task.
Time Efficiency in Installation
Time is often of the essence in construction projects, and efficient installation can make a significant difference in meeting deadlines. Angular spiral concrete nails are designed for easy and quick installation. The tapered point allows for smooth penetration into the substrate, and the spiral threads enable fast driving without requiring excessive force.
This time efficiency not only speeds up the installation process but also reduces labor costs, making these fasteners a smart choice for both professionals and hobbyists.

Installation Techniques for Optimal Results
To maximize the benefits of angular spiral concrete nails, proper installation is key. Here are some techniques to ensure optimal results:
1. **Pre-drilling:** In certain materials, especially dense concrete, pre-drilling a pilot hole can help prevent splitting and ensure smooth installation.
2. **Angle of Entry:** Ensure that you drive the nail at the correct angle. A slight angle can improve holding power, especially in applications where lateral forces may be present.
3. **Use of Tools:** Utilize a hammer or a power nailer designed for concrete to achieve consistent and efficient installation.
4. **Avoid Over-driving:** Over-driving can damage the nail and reduce its holding capacity. Ensure that the nail is flush with the surface for optimal performance.
Materials and Durability of Angular Spiral Concrete Nails
The materials used in the construction of angular spiral concrete nails significantly contribute to their durability and performance. Typically made from hardened steel, these nails are designed to resist corrosion and wear, especially in outdoor and harsh environments.
Many manufacturers also offer galvanized or coated options to provide additional protection against rust and deterioration, ensuring that your fasteners will remain reliable over time.
Choosing high-quality nails not only enhances the longevity of your project but also minimizes future maintenance and repairs.

Frequently Asked Questions
1. What makes angular spiral concrete nails different from traditional concrete nails?
Angular spiral concrete nails feature a unique spiral thread design that provides enhanced holding power and pull-out resistance, making them suitable for heavy-duty applications.
2. Can I use angular spiral concrete nails in outdoor projects?
Yes, these nails are designed to withstand outdoor environments. Opt for galvanized or coated versions for added corrosion resistance.
3. Do I need special tools to install angular spiral concrete nails?
While a hammer can suffice, using a power nailer designed for concrete can improve efficiency and accuracy during installation.
4. Are angular spiral concrete nails more expensive than traditional nails?
While they may have a slightly higher upfront cost, their superior performance and durability often make them more cost-effective in the long run.
5. Can angular spiral concrete nails be removed easily if necessary?
Yes, with proper tools, these nails can be removed; however, care should be taken to avoid damaging the surrounding materials.
